10 O'clock this morning we backed into the Basin and filled with water before 
heading on our way to Titford Pump House, the headquarters of the BCNS. We kept 
on the Wolverhampton Level all the way to Oldbury Junction where we caught up 
with the last four boats that had left before us. Here we turned a very sharp 
right and made our way up the 6 Crow locks, half way up John was waiting to 
lend a hand and some of the boaters who arrived earlier were waiting at other 
locks to help us on our way. Again we had been travelling with Jannock and once 
up the locks we carried on to Titford Pools at the top of the flight, here we 
winded and then headed slowly, it was the only way with the shallow water and 
rubbish to moor just above the railway bridge, below the bridge the rest are 
double moored all the way to the Pump House. 
This is the end of the 2009 BCNS Explorer Cruise and tonight we will be saying 
our farewells  to new friend at the BBQ at the Pump House. Tomorrow will be the 
start of another journey, not home but to Stafford Boat Club.
